Simone Inzaghi believes Napoli will really miss Kalidou Koulibaly and Lazio intend to take advantage. “We’ve got what it takes to do well.”

“We’ve got to start the second half of the season the way we ended the first, by seeking results via good football,” said the Coach in his Press conference.

“Napoli are missing several players, but aside from Koulibaly, the others have already missed out this season. The only one they really were not accustomed to doing without was the centre-back, so that is an advantage for us.”

Lorenzo Insigne, Allan and Koulibaly are suspended for this game, with Marek Hamsik and Amin Younes injured.

“We’ve got to try to turn incidents our way. Against Napoli in the opening weekend, Francesco Acerbi hit the post and it would’ve been an important point for us. We must be positive and concentrated, showing the right character. We already showed last season that we can do well against the big clubs.

“Napoli are a great side and achieved a new points record last season. The Coach has changed, but they remain in the top two. They are unbeaten at home, losing only to Juventus, Inter and Sampdoria this season, but we’ve got what it takes to do well.

“Carlo Ancelotti’s career speaks for him. He changed Napoli from 4-3-3 to 4-4-2, with technical players who can shift the balance from one moment to the next. It’s safe to say the standard of Napoli’s football has not dropped.

“We had a great first half performance against them in Week 1 and had taken the lead, but after Arkadiusz Milik equalised, the momentum shifted. It would’ve ended 2-2 if Acerbi’s effort had gone in off the post.”

Adam Marusic sits out a ban for Lazio, so Senad Lulic is expected to start on the right flank.

“I am fortunate to have Lulic at my disposal, because he is so versatile. I haven’t decided yet and I made a few experiments in training today before I choose the line-up,” continued Inzaghi.

“Luis Alberto is also an important player who can help out in various different areas of the pitch. We’ll see where he plays tomorrow, but the important thing is that he gives us options.”

Inzaghi confirmed Martin Caceres and Alessandro Murgia will not be making the trip, as they are evaluating possible transfers.
